介绍
npm 是一个非常流行的 JavaScript 包管理器,它能够帮助我们轻松地安装、升级和卸载各种 JavaScript 模块。在开发过程中,我们一般会使用很多不同的 npm 包。然而,当我们在开发中遇到问题时,我们需要对问题进行分析和排查。这时,问题可能是由不同 npm 包中的代码引起的。因此,了解如何使用 problem-json
将会有助于我们更好地分析和解决问题。
problem-json
是一个 npm 包,它可以将异常或错误对象转换为 JSON 格式的字符串,以便远程分析或日志记录。它是一个非常简单而实用的 npm 包,可以帮助我们更好地管理和排查问题。
在本篇教程中,我们将学习如何使用 problem-json
包,以及它的使用方法和示例代码。通过学习本篇教程,我们可以更好地了解 JavaScript 应用程序中的错误和异常,并学会更高效地调试和排查问题。
安装 problem-json
首先,我们需要安装 problem-json
。我们可以通过以下命令来安装:
npm install problem-json
完成安装后,我们可以开始使用它来处理错误和异常。
使用 problem-json
使用 problem-json
只需要简单的几步:
- 首先,您需要引入
problem-json
包:
const problemJson = require('problem-json');
- 然后,您可以使用
problemJson
函数来将异常对象转换为 JSON 格式的字符串:
try { // some code } catch(err) { const json = problemJson(err); console.log(json); }
在使用 problemJson
函数时,您只需要将捕获的异常对象作为第一个参数传递即可。它将返回一个字符串,该字符串表示异常对象的 JSON 格式。
您还可以对转换后的 JSON 进行进一步的解析和处理。例如,您可以将其发送到远程服务器或写入日志文件中以进行进一步分析。
示例代码
下面是关于如何使用 problem-json
的示例代码:
const problemJson = require('problem-json'); try { // some code } catch(err) { const json = problemJson(err); console.log(json); }
将上述代码加入您的应用程序中,当捕获到异常时,它将会将异常转换为 JSON 格式的字符串,并输出到控制台中。
结论
使用 problem-json
包可以帮助开发人员更好地了解 JavaScript 应用程序中的错误和异常。它能够将异常对象转换为 JSON 格式的字符串,以便进一步分析和排查问题。使用 problem-json
非常简单和实用,希望通过本篇教程的介绍,能够对您有所帮助。
来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/600560a581e8991b448dee3c